// This timeout governs how long the Lintrack scanner driver waits for a
// frame from the handheld units used at the Verlow depot. The hardware
// occasionally buffers partial barcodes when batteries run low, so values
// under 400ms cause spurious decode failures. Do not lower this without
// testing against the older Model K units still in rotation. If you change
// it, re-run the dock-intake suite and record the firmware trace emitted
// at startup. The token from the last verified run is below.

session token of kagup-hahaf = htk3_2b8

Subject: Log sampling change for Chattergrid

Hi all — quick note for anyone new on the release channel. Chattergrid has been flooding the aggregator, so starting with this release we sample debug logs at 1-in-50 and keep warnings and errors at full volume. Sampling rates live in the service config, not code, so no redeploy is needed to adjust them. The release this applies to is identified by the build token below.

pipeline stamp: htk31_3c6b63a1fd55b8745625d3b6ce9c5fc

Ticket: Vault locked — compaction config unreachable

The Brindlecask vault sealed itself after three failed auth attempts during last night's log compaction run on the Mossport queue cluster. Compaction is now paused; segment files are accumulating on brokers 2 and 5. Need security sign-off to unseal before disk pressure hits threshold. Unsealing requires the stored recovery passphrase, reproduced below for the reviewer:

strongbox words: druvan-lamys-eliius-jorax-istox-soreth-ulays-gilix-ralix-oliiel-norwyn-casvan-praius